One tangible and important measure would be for the donor community to halt and reverse the plunge in official development assistance (ODA). In 1997, levels plumbed new depths, falling to the lowest average ever, of.22 per cent of donor GNP, at a time when global wealth was growing rapidly. If the world renewed commitment to increasing this assistance - in 1970 countries had agreed to an aid target of.7 per cent of donor GNP - sustainable development could be accelerated and poverty reduced.
